Martyn Brown leaves Team17
Published Saturday, Feb 5 2011, 11:30 GMT | By Mark Langshaw

Posting on Facebook, Brown confirmed his exit from the Worms developer and paid tribute to his co-workers.
"I can finally announce that I left Team17," he said. "I had an amazing 20-year ride and whilst it's the end of a truly enjoyable period of my life, it equally signals the start of a really exciting new one.
"My sincere, heartfelt thanks to everyone who helped, in any way, shape or form over those two glorious decades. I leave Team17 in great shape, but now is time for my own adventure."
Founded in 1990, Team17 is best known for its Amiga classic Alien Breed as well as the long-running Worms franchise.
